Advertisement

我整理了C#语法的全面知识体系,涵盖C# 1.0至C#10版本。

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
这里收录了自己花费大量心血整理的,涵盖了从C# 1.0 到 C# 10 的各种语法特性以及新增的知识内容。这份资源绝对值得您下载和参考。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 自己总结C#与特性笔记(从C#1.0C#10
    优质
    这是一份全面总结C#语言自版本1.0至10.0期间语法和特性演进的学习资料,旨在帮助开发者系统掌握C#编程技术。 这段内容包含了从C#1.0到C#10的语法特性以及新增的知识点,非常值得下载。
  • (C言完)基础.doc
    优质
    《(C语言完整版)基础知识大全》是一份全面介绍C语言基础概念和编程技巧的学习资料,适合初学者系统掌握C语言的核心知识。 C语言是一种强大的编程语言,其基础知识对于学习编程至关重要。以下是关于C语言基础知识的详细解析: 1. 基本数据类型: - 整型:包括字符型(char)、短整型(short int)、整型(int)和长整型(long int),这些类型分为有符号和无符号两种,其中无符号类型只能表示非负整数。各类型的长度顺序为char < short int <= int <= long int。 - 浮点型:包括单精度(float)、双精度(double)以及长双精度(long double)。浮点类型用于存储非整数值或大范围的数字,其中long double至少与double一样精确,而double至少与float一样精确。它们的标准值域为10^-37至10^37。 2. 变量声明: - 声明变量时需指定其数据类型和名称,形式如:类型 名称。例如int a, double b;所有变量在使用前必须先被声明。 - 在声明的同时可以初始化变量的值,比如:int i_Num = 10; char c_Name[] = student; 3. 变量命名规则: - C语言中的标识符由字母、数字和下划线组成,并且不能以数字开头。最长为31个字符,区分大小写。 - 常见的变量命名方式包括匈牙利命名法与驼峰式命名法;推荐使用类型首字母+用途英文缩写的格式,例如int i_Num, char c_Name[5]。 4. 变量赋值: - 使用等号“=”进行赋值操作。局部和静态未初始化的变量默认为0(对于整型、浮点数),全局或文件作用域内的未初始化变量则依据数据类型的不同,其初始值可能不确定。 - 未经初始化的指针是不可用的;应当给它们分配具体的内存地址或其他适当的初值。赋值语句中支持连续赋值操作,如:a=b=c=d=e=5; 实际上等同于 e=5, 其他变量按顺序依次赋值。 - 变量声明时初始化与直接赋值的区别在于前者使用逗号分隔多个初始值(例如int a = 5, b = 6)而后者则以分号结束,如:a=b=5;。 以上是C语言基础概念的概述,涵盖了数据类型、变量声明和赋值等核心内容。掌握这些基础知识对于编写有效的C程序至关重要;进一步地了解函数定义、控制结构(比如条件语句与循环)、数组、指针以及结构体等内容,则有助于实现更为复杂且高效的代码。
  • C#编程言(C# 4.0)第四
    优质
    《C#编程语言(涵盖C# 4.0)第四版》全面介绍了C#语言的核心概念和特性,通过大量示例指导读者掌握C#编程技巧。本书适合初学者及具有一定经验的程序员阅读。 Anders Hejlsberg的最新作品《The C# Programming Language (Covering C# 4.0)》第四版现已发布!这本书是Delphi、Turbo Pascal以及C#之父的经典之作,为读者提供了深入理解C#编程语言的知识和技能。
  • C#试题目ADO.net和多线程等
    优质
    本资料集合了针对C#开发者的经典面试题,重点考察ADO.NET及多线程等核心技能领域,旨在帮助程序员准备技术面试。 C#面试题涵盖ADO.net与多线程等相关内容。
  • .NET Framework 完卸载工具(1.04.5).zip
    优质
    本ZIP文件包含一个强大的工具集,专门用于完全卸载计算机上所有已安装的.NET Framework版本(从1.0到4.5),确保系统干净无残留。 .NET Framework cleanup tool 是一款用于卸载 .NET Framework 的工具。它可以轻松地从计算机上移除不同版本的 .NET Framework 程序。例如,在用户安装了旧版 .NET 并且无法安装更新的情况下,可以使用此工具进行清理。
  • C要点汇总(高清
    优质
    《C语言知识要点全面汇总》是一本内容详尽、结构清晰的学习资料,适合初学者和进阶者使用。本书涵盖所有重要概念与语法,并提供大量实例解析,帮助读者掌握编程技巧。 程序结构主要有三种:顺序结构、选择结构(分支结构)以及循环结构。阅读程序时应从main()函数开始,并按照自上而下的顺序进行,遇到循环则执行相应的循环逻辑,遇到来自选择的指令就处理该分支情况;整个程序中只有一个主入口即main函数。计算机中的数据以二进制形式存储在电脑内部,每个数据都有其特定的位置地址来存放信息。bit表示位,可以是0或1的状态之一;byte指的是字节单位大小,一个字节等于八个位的组合。
  • C编程思想——完善你C
    优质
    本书旨在帮助读者深化和扩展其在C语言领域的知识与技能,通过讲解核心概念、设计原则及最佳实践,助力程序员构建坚实的技术基础,并提升问题解决能力。 推荐一系列提升C语言功底的常见知识: - 第1章:对象的演化 - 第2章:数据抽象 - 第3章:隐藏实现 - 第4章:初始化与清除 - 第5章:函数重载与默认参数 - 第6章:输入输出流介绍 - 第7章:常量 - 第8章:内联函数 - 第9章:命名控制 - 第10章:引用和拷贝构造函数 - 第11章:运算符重载 - 第12章:动态对象创建 - 第13章:继承与组合 - 第14章:多态与虚函数 - 第15章:模板及容器类 - 第16章:多重继承 - 第17章:异常处理 - 第18章:运行时类型识别
  • C/C++笔试试题集(各公司试题)
    优质
    本书汇集了广泛公司的C/C++编程笔试与面试题目,旨在帮助程序员准备技术面试和提高编码技能。 本人整理了来自各个论坛和博客的经典C/C++笔试面试题,非常实用。希望对学习C/C++或准备进入相关工作领域的朋友有所帮助。
  • 现代C++编程:基础与实战项目指南.docx
    优质
    《现代C++编程:涵盖基础知识与实战项目的全面指南》一书深入浅出地讲解了C++编程语言的核心概念和高级特性,并通过多个实战项目帮助读者掌握实际开发技能。 本教程旨在为初学者及中级程序员提供全面的C++学习路径,涵盖从基础语法、面向对象编程到高级特性如模板与STL使用的各个方面。我们将通过理论讲解结合实际案例的方式,帮助读者深入理解C++的强大功能,并包含多个实战项目以加深对C++的理解。 无论你是编程新手还是希望提升现有技能的开发者,本教程都是你不可或缺的学习资料。具体内容包括: - **基础篇**:介绍基本语法、控制结构、函数、数组和指针等基础知识。 - **面向对象编程篇**:详细讲解类与对象定义、继承、多态及封装等核心概念。 - **高级特性篇**:深入探讨模板编程,标准模板库(STL)的使用以及异常处理和文件操作等主题。 - **实战项目篇**: - 游戏开发项目:指导读者通过面向对象的设计思想实践控制台游戏开发。 - 数据结构库项目:从零开始实现一个小型的数据结构库,涵盖链表、栈、队列等基本数据结构的使用。 - 小型数据库系统项目:设计并实现一个简单的数据库系统,练习文件操作和数据管理技能。 通过本教程的学习,你不仅能够掌握C++编程的基本技能,还能够在实践中提升自己的技术水平。